North America is home to well over 8,000 wineries, with nearly 250 American Viticultural Areas (AVA) in the United States alone. And many of these facilities aren’t just making wine; they’re offering behind-the-scenes tours, hosting tastings and even partnering with chefs to run some of the nation’s top restaurants.
